FRANK



FRANK is an independent government funded web site maintained for personal use and viewing. It is designed for people to gain a better understanding of drugs, use and get help for yourself or others. You can also read peoples stories about what they have gone through and how they have learnt to not use. I stumbled across it the other day when browsing for interactive website design. I was very impressed with it and how informative it is. Definitely worth a look at regardless of your reason for doing so.
